Transaction 582981f1575381d7ac7094b9492971da12488d7de8024f5668d1fcb1be2e2cb6

1 Input
2 Outputs
  • 582981f1575381d7ac7094b9492971da12488d7de8024f5668d1fcb1be2e2cb6:0
  • value  48650
    address  3E64aAGF5GR8bVuqVRo4tNHDzQNUYHCaui
  • 582981f1575381d7ac7094b9492971da12488d7de8024f5668d1fcb1be2e2cb6:1
  • value  1214959
    address  359Puf3p4TzRuYWT5A7qmU7C9WU8pGisvu